Description

The LTC4300A-1IMS8 is a hot-swappable I2C bus buffer designed to facilitate the insertion and removal of I2C components in live systems without data corruption or interruption. It is manufactured by Analog Devices (formerly Linear Technology) and is particularly suitable for systems requiring multiple I2C devices, such as servers and telecom equipment.
Key features of the LTC4300A-1IMS8 include:
1. Hot-Swap Capability: Allows for seamless addition and removal of I2C devices on the bus.
2. I2C Level Shifting: Provides level shifting between different voltage domains.
3. Input-Output Isolation: Isolates the I2C bus during hot-swap events.
4. Rise Time Acceleration: Improves bus speed and performance by accelerating low-to-high edges.
5. Stuck Bus Recovery: Automatically recovers from bus lock-up conditions.
6. Operating Voltage: Typically operates at 2.7V to 5.5V.
7. Low Standby Current: Ensures minimal power consumption when inactive.
The LTC4300A-1IMS8 is housed in an 8-lead MSOP package, making it compact and suitable for space-constrained applications. Its robust feature set helps maintain data integrity and system reliability in complex electronic systems.

Features

The LTC4300A-1IMS8 is a hot-swappable I2C bus buffer designed to enhance the performance and reliability of I2C systems. Key features include:
1. I2C Bus Buffering: It isolates capacitance, enabling hot-swapping and hot insertion/removal of I2C devices without disrupting the bus.
2. Rise Time Accelerator: This feature improves signal integrity over long distances by enhancing rising edge performance, allowing for higher data rates.
3. Stuck Bus Recovery: It includes a built-in mechanism to recover buses that are stuck low, enhancing robustness.
4. Bus Stuck Low Timeout: This feature ensures that a bus that is stuck low is released after a predefined timeout, preventing bus lockup.
5. Capacitance Isolation: It prevents excessive capacitive loading on the main I2C bus, allowing more devices to be connected.
6. Low Offset Voltage: Ensures precise voltage level detection, allowing for accurate communication.
7. Operating Range: Supports a wide supply voltage range from 2.7V to 5.5V, making it versatile for different applications.
8. Bidirectional Communication: Supports both standard-mode and fast-mode I2C speeds.
This combination of features makes the LTC4300A-1IMS8 ideal for robust and reliable I2C systems, particularly in environments where devices are frequently added or removed.

Pinout

The LTC4300A-1IMS8 is an 8-pin device, specifically designed for I²C and SMBus applications. It serves as a hot-swappable bus buffer. A notable feature of the LTC4300A-1IMS8 is its ability to allow live insertion or removal of I²C components without causing data corruption.
Pin Functions:
1. VCC: Supply voltage pin.
2. GND: Ground pin.
3. SDAIN: Serial Data Input from the backplane.
4. SCLIN: Serial Clock Input from the backplane.
5. SDAOUT: Serial Data Output to the card.
6. SCLOUT: Serial Clock Output to the card.
7. ENABLE: Input pin to enable or disable the device.
8. READY: Output pin indicating the device is ready for operation.
These pins facilitate the buffering and isolation of the I²C bus, allowing for stable communication even during live operations. The READY pin helps in determining when the bus is stable and ready for normal operation.

Application

The LTC4300A-1IMS8 is an I²C bus buffer typically used in applications requiring hot-swapping capabilities, capacitance buffering, and bus isolation. It is beneficial in systems with multiple I²C devices to ensure reliable communication. Common application areas include server motherboards, telecommunications equipment, industrial control systems, and any setup where I²C devices are added or removed without powering down the entire system. It helps prevent bus corruption during live insertion and removal of I²C components, stabilizing data transfer in high-capacitance environments.
